    Marbie, who is a professional skateboarder with There Skateboards, translates her work from the skate community into her physical artwork. By re-contextualizing her surroundings, Marbie's work explores and celebrates themes of love and identity as well as creating powerful messages of positivity and acceptance.

     

    Loved Ones features an array of paper collages and paintings on canvas in Marbie's signature colorful style. These works use an arrangement of figures in motion to represent the artist’s emotions, selfhood and perspective of life around her. Each figure in this latest body of work is representational of longing, isolation, triumph and perseverance. Orbs are used within each image to embody a guiding light, helping one through situations of vulnerability. Marbie refers to these orbs as 'Loved Ones' to symbolize a constant presence of loving energy, never leaving the character to feel lonely. Each figure is in a fluctuating state of dynamics, either playing with, viewing or holding an orb to symbolize these transitions through everyday feelings and moments.

    Marbie is an artist and professional skateboarder originally from rural Iowa and currently based in San Francisco, California. Her work is highly autobiographical in nature, serving as an outlet for introspection, exploration, and self-expression. Through a unique collage style, the artist's hand-cut paper collage manifests in vivid colors, robust shapes, and oftentimes ambiguous and non-conforming figures. Cut out circles, a common theme found throughout her work, represent the moon (femininity), clocks (the passage of time) or orbs (sacred geometry), emphasizing the artist's sense of yearning and discovery through her unique symbolism and iconography.
